Provincial Ceiling Insulation Rebates

Eligible Improvements

Provincial Grant Amounts

Insulate a minimum of 60 percent of the total ceiling area to qualify. When the roof has more than one type (i.e. attic, cathedral ceiling, flat roof), all grants are PRO-RATED based on the ceiling area that is insulated. The maximum grant for any combination of attic, cathedral ceiling and flat roof is $600. Grants listed reflect 100% of the ceiling area being of one roof type.  You must add additional insulation in the same location (i.e. attic floor vs attic ceiling) as the insulation present at the time of the pre-retrofit evaluation.

Your attic to achieve a total minimum insulation value of RSI 8.8 (R-50). 

Incentives for attic insulation will vary according to the existing level of insulation. For example, if you increase the insulation from a low RSI value, such as RSI 1.8 (R-10), to a new value of RSI 8.8 (R-50), you will receive a larger incentive than if you started from RSI 4.2 (R-24) and increased it to RSI 8.8 (R-50). Insulation value in RSI = R insulation value divided by 5.678.

Your flat roof and/or cathedral ceiling to achieve a total minimum insulation value of RSI 5 (R-28).

Add a minimum insulation value of RSI 1.8 (R-10) to your uninsulated flat roof and/or cathedral ceiling and qualify for a grant of $400.
